In 13 patients,a diagnosis of adult metachromatic leukodystrophy was made. The main symptoms were dementia,behavioral abnormalities,ataxia,and polyneuropathy.In 12 patients,a diagnosis of arylsulfatase A pseudodeficiency was made.No characteristic clinical syndrome could be detected in these patients.Adult metachromatic leukodystrophy is a progressive metabolic disease with symptoms of demyelination of the central and peripheral nervous systems.Diagnosis must be confirmed by determination of arylsulfatase A activity and accumulation of sulfatides. Pseudodeficiency for arylsulfatase A can be confirmed or excluded by means of DNA analysis. |
